Estate note. Heirs receive a stepped-up basis at death (§1014), eliminating built-in gain on inherited shares. Older holders who plan to bequeath rather than sell may rationally never de-concentrate.

About Zoetis
Zoetis (ZTS) is a public Pharma/Biotech company, headquartered in Parsippany, NJ.
Last close: $73.96 per share (as of 2026-08-18).
Equity grants at Zoetis typically include restricted stock units (RSUs).
Zoetis Inc. (/zō-EH-tis/) is an American drug company, the world's largest producer of medicine and vaccinations for pets and livestock. The company was a subsidiary of Pfizer, the world's largest drug maker, but with Pfizer's spinoff of its 83% interest in the firm it is now a completely independent company. The company directly markets its products in approximately 45 countries, and sells them in more than 100 countries. Operations outside the United States accounted for 50% of the total revenue. Contemporaneous with the spinoff in June 2013 S&P Dow Jones Indices announced that Zoetis would replace First Horizon National Corporation in the S&P 500 stock market index.
Source: Wikipedia (CC BY-SA 4.0)
Pfizer separated its animal-health division in 2013, creating the largest company dedicated to medicines and vaccines for pets and livestock. The two halves behave differently: companion-animal products are bought by owners treating pets as family and support premium pricing, while livestock products are an input cost farmers optimize. Veterinary approvals are cheaper and faster than human drug approvals, which changes the economics of developing a product. Dermatology and pain treatments for dogs have been the growth franchise. Headquarters are in Parsippany, New Jersey.

Zoetis equity questions
- How much ZTS stock is too much?
- There is no single threshold, but the larger the share of your net worth in one stock, the more a single bad year can set back your plans. The calculator above quantifies the drawdown impact at 30, 50, and 70 percent for your ZTS position and weighs selling down (which triggers capital-gains tax now) against hedging (which costs option premium).
- Does Zoetis grant ISOs, NSOs, or RSUs?
- Equity compensation at Zoetis typically takes the form of restricted stock units (RSUs). Restricted stock units are taxed as ordinary income when they vest.
